Smelly or Foul-Smelling Water?

Some unappreciated attributes of a home’s water are nearly impossible to ignore.

 

Residents of Kroghville can notice reddish discoloration on fixtures – toilets, sinks, showers – indicates elevated iron level. A bothersome smell, like rotten eggs, signifies beyond-acceptable sulfur level.

 

A single filter can address both … and offer immediate respite from these annoying symptoms.

 

This filter system, commonly called an iron water filter or sulfur filter for well water, is added into a home’s plumbing between the pressure tank and water softener. Its processes make water far more inviting, and much less harmful.

 

The iron filter system uses two fiberglass tanks. The first tank oxygenates water to divide out impurities; the second employs minerals to eliminate the impurities. Once finished, the treated water goes into the water softener.

 

Adding a filter creates an immediate difference in home water quality. Water smells better. It won’t leave blemishes. Many Kroghville residents ponder, “Why didn’t we do this sooner?”

A filter system should be serviced every two to three years to remove iron from the tanks. Correctly maintained, an iron filter or filter for sulfur water smell can last more than two decades.

 

A Kroghville home’s water can shift over time. Drilling a new well, for example, might utilize an underground water source with different properties. If stains or smells appear afterward, a filter might be recommended.
